CPI Filter for Chemical Wastewater: Compact Oil-Water Separation for Industrial Pretreatment

A CPI filter for chemical wastewater is used to separate free oil, floating oil, grease and part of suspended solids from chemical industrial effluent through corrugated plate interceptor technology. It is commonly installed as a pretreatment unit before DAF, coagulation, filtration, biological treatment, membrane systems or final discharge treatment. By using inclined corrugated plates, the equipment shortens the rising distance of oil droplets and improves oil-water separation within a compact footprint. A CPI filter for chemical wastewater is a physical pretreatment device used to remove free oil, floating oil, grease and some settleable solids from chemical industrial wastewater. CPI stands for Corrugated Plate Interceptor. Although it is often called a “filter” in procurement searches, its main function is not fine filtration, but gravity-based oil-water separation using inclined corrugated plates.

Chemical wastewater may contain oil, solvents, acids, alkalis, salts, suspended solids, emulsified substances and organic pollutants. When free oil is present, it should usually be removed before downstream treatment. If oil enters DAF units, biological tanks, filters or membrane systems in high concentration, it may cause clogging, fouling, unstable treatment performance and higher maintenance cost.

The working principle of a CPI separator is based on density difference and coalescence. Wastewater enters the inlet distribution zone and flows slowly through corrugated plate packs. Because oil is lighter than water, oil droplets rise along the plate surfaces and combine into larger droplets. These droplets float to the oil collection zone and are discharged by an oil skimming or oil outlet system. Heavier solids settle at the bottom and are removed through the sludge discharge section. Clarified water flows out for further treatment.

A typical process is:

Chemical Oily Wastewater → Inlet Distribution → CPI Plate Separation → Oil Collection → Sludge Discharge → Further Treatment

A complete CPI filter system may include an inlet chamber, flow distribution device, corrugated plate pack, oil collection area, oil skimmer or oil discharge pipe, sludge hopper, sludge discharge valve, water outlet chamber, inspection cover, pipelines, valves and optional control system. For chemical wastewater, material selection is especially important. Depending on pH, salinity, corrosive chemicals and operating conditions, the equipment can be customized with carbon steel anti-corrosion coating, stainless steel, FRP or other suitable materials.

For equipment selection, buyers should provide more than flow rate. Key parameters include influent flow, peak flow, free oil concentration, oil droplet size, TSS, pH range, temperature, viscosity, density difference between oil and water, corrosiveness, required effluent oil level, installation space and downstream process. If the wastewater contains stable emulsified oil, dissolved organics or surfactants, CPI separation alone may not be enough. It may need to work with demulsification, coagulation, DAF, filtration, biological treatment or membrane treatment.
Regular maintenance is also necessary. Operators should remove collected oil, discharge sludge, inspect plate packs, clean blocked channels and check valves and pipelines. Poor oil removal or delayed sludge discharge can reduce separation efficiency and affect outlet water quality.

Reduce Oil Impact on Downstream Treatment

Reduce Oil Impact on Downstream Treatment

In chemical wastewater projects, free oil can create serious operating problems if it is not removed at the pretreatment stage. Oil may reduce DAF efficiency, coat filter media, foul membranes, affect biological activity and increase cleaning frequency. A CPI filter helps separate free oil before wastewater enters more sensitive treatment units. By reducing the front-end oil load, buyers can improve the stability of the whole treatment line and reduce unnecessary maintenance. Material Selection for Corrosive Chemical Conditions

Material Selection for Corrosive Chemical Conditions

Chemical wastewater is often more corrosive than ordinary oily wastewater. The water may contain acids, alkalis, salts, solvents or special production chemicals, so unsuitable materials may shorten equipment service life. For this reason, CPI equipment should be selected not only by capacity, but also by pH range, corrosion risk, operating environment and maintenance requirements. Practical Oil and Sludge Management Design

Practical Oil and Sludge Management Design

A CPI system must handle both floating oil and settled sludge. If oil collection is poorly designed, separated oil may return to the outlet water. If sludge discharge is ignored, solids can accumulate at the bottom, block plate channels and reduce separation efficiency.
